Ponsse Plc disclosed an initial insider notification from senior manager Tommi Väänänen, who acquired 750 shares on 2026-06-04 at EUR 22.9438 per share. The transaction is routine disclosure of a management share purchase and does not indicate broader operational or financial developments.
This is a small but meaningful signaling event: an insider is adding exposure into a stable tape, which usually matters more for information content than for size. In a name like this, the first-order read is not “bullish call,” but that management likely sees near-term downside as limited relative to optionality around orders, margins, or capital returns over the next 1-3 quarters.
The second-order effect is reputational and behavioral. In more closely held industrials, even modest buys can improve investor confidence because they reduce the odds of a hidden operational problem that insiders are trying to front-run. That can support the multiple if the stock has been de-rated on low conviction, but it rarely sustains a rerating unless the next two reporting periods confirm better order intake or free cash flow conversion.
The contrarian risk is over-interpreting a transaction that may be more about alignment than edge. If the buy is part of a broader governance or compensation pattern, the signal decays quickly; what matters is whether additional insiders follow within 2-6 weeks and whether there is any accompanying change in guidance tone. Absent that, this is best treated as a probabilistic positive, not a thesis change.
For positioning, the setup favors a short-dated tactical long rather than a medium-term conviction build. The cleanest catalyst path is a follow-on insider cluster or a quarter that shows stabilizing demand; the main failure mode is a benign trade that gets faded if broader cyclicals weaken. Time horizon matters: this is a days-to-weeks signal for sentiment, months only if fundamentals confirm.
